Carrot Coins with Sugar Snap Peas
Recipe List
Serves 8

oins are a symbol traditionally used in the Rosh Hashanah dinner. The hope for prosperity and sweetness in the coming year are embodied by this sweet vegetable recipe.

    Ingredients:
  • 3 cups Health Valley fat free chicken broth
  • 4 medium carrots, peeled and sliced into rounds, about 1/4" thick
  • 2 8-ounce bags Mann's stringless sugar snap peas
  • 1/4 teaspoon Morton's kosher salt
  • 3/4 teaspoon black pepper
    Instructions:
  1. In a medium-sized pot, bring chicken broth to a boil over medium heat. Add carrot coins and boil covered for 4 minutes. Add sugar snap peas and cook for 2-3 minutes, or until both are tender, but not limp.

  2. Drain the vegetables and place in the serving bowl. Season with salt and pepper.
